  If I had to encapsulate this movie in a phrase it would be "Documentary about the internal processes into the Nike sports division that lead to the creation of the Air Jordan brand".

  You may ask, is this bad? Not necessarily, but with a stellar cast like Damon, Affleck, Bateman and Viola Davis the movie still managed to come out as dry and boring as my stupidly technical description.

 It kinda pisses me off.

  There were maybe two noteworthy dialogue scenes. Nothing felt properly important, even when the fate of the entire company was at stake, due to the supposedly enormous risk of betting all on MJ and following Damon's hunch.

 Mrs Davis has a central role in the story and takes all of the decisions in her family. In portraying so, she comes off as a bad mother figure for the young athlete. Of course that wasn't the intention but it was the only feeling i had when the camera was on her. She was so convinced that she was the only one that was able to decide for his prodigious 18 years old son that his father was just a jester there to make the audience have the occasional laugh.

 Not including MJ's face in the movie, especially in scenes that revolved around him, made the viewing experience really awkward.
